> NOTES:
> - works only with latest FreeBSD-CURRENT and FreeBSD-6 kernels
> - read-only access to XFS partitions only
> - highly experimental and not finished yet, this is a work in progress
> - do not use for production work
> 
> NEW THINGS:
> - several kernel panics fixed
> - preliminary support for reading extended attributes
> - xfsprogs in ports ( sysutils/xfsprogs ), needed for mkfs.xfs
> 
> The XFS for FreeBSD project is porting the SGI XFS filesystem
> to FreeBSD, based on publically available GPL'd sources of
> SGI's XFS for Linux.  The XFS for FreeBSD project is not
> affiliated with SGI, and SGI should not be contacted with
> bug reports regarding XFS for FreeBSD.
